Many people seem confused as to why a woman would celebrate the day she stopped rocking a permed hairdo. They have these reactions that go along the lines of “is it that serious?”
Yes it is my friend.
Saturday marked my second year of being fully natural. I stopped relaxing my hair in December 2010 and did the big chop on April 6, 2011 which made my hair 100% natural with absolutely no chemicals in it. When I decided to stop perming my hair, it honestly was an accident. I just happened to be wearing a sew-in weave at the time and when I took it out, my hair had all these waves and I instantly fell in love.
Two years later, I’m still rocking my natural look and I LOVE IT! I’ve added color several times and tried all types of styles and looks to keep it fresh. Celebrating my hair anniversary is important to me for one main reason – I had enough courage at the moment of my big chop to go against what traditional beauty standards call for. I cut all my hair off and became an example that you can be beautiful in the skin you’re in and you don’t need pounds of weave to look glamorous or feel sexy.
